About Mortgages

Most homebuyers don’t pay for a home in full upfront. Instead, they work with a lender to get a mortgage — a loan used to buy a home. A mortgage allows you to borrow money and pay it back over time through monthly payments. If the loan payments are not made, the lender can take ownership of the home. Your mortgage has two main parts:

  • Principal: The amount of money you borrow
  • Interest Rate: The cost of borrowing that money

Your monthly mortgage payment usually includes:

  • Principal
  • Interest
  • Property taxes
  • Homeowner’s insurance
  • Mortgage insurance (if required)

How Much Can I Afford?

Our affordability calculator helps you estimate how much home you may be able to afford based on your financial situation. Knowing your budget is one of the first and most important steps in the home-buying process. While a lender can prequalify you for a mortgage, this calculator gives you a general estimate to help you start planning.

To get started, enter:

  • Your down payment
  • Your gross monthly income
  • Your regular monthly expenses
  • Your loan term (15, 20, or 30 years)

Based on the information you provide, the calculator will estimate a home price range that may fit your budget.
Keep in mind that these estimates are only a guide. Other factors — like credit score, taxes, insurance, and lifestyle expenses — can also affect how much home you can comfortably afford.
